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
65 SADDLEBACK Terraced £109,950 25 Aug 2006
66 SADDLEBACK Terraced £49,000 1 Nov 2002
67 SADDLEBACK Terraced £42,000 1 Dec 2000
70 SADDLEBACK Terraced £105,000 1 Dec 2023
72 SADDLEBACK Terraced £35,000 17 May 2002
74 SADDLEBACK Terraced £105,000 27 Mar 2015
75 SADDLEBACK Terraced £41,000 30 Nov 2001
79 SADDLEBACK Terraced £109,000 11 Aug 2006
82 SADDLEBACK Terraced £35,000 27 Feb 1998
86 SADDLEBACK Terraced £156,000 17 Sep 2021